The revitalization of the metals industry involves the influx of many new personnel, both in operations and maintenance. When properly trained and embedded into a structured process, these new personnel can greatly aid the organization in achieving high reliability and low-cost maintenance. One structured process used to accelerate the concept of operator-driven reliability is known as “operator care.” This process includes equipment cleaning and upkeep, defect identification and elimination, visual management, Five S (5S), operator equipment inspections and frontline reliability. A strong front line is necessary for production and reliability improvements, and an operator care program is essential.
